- Brief Summary
Following hip arthroscopy for femoroacetabular impingement syndrome (FAIS) decreased hip muscle strength for adduction, extension, flexion, and external rotation including impaired functional performance have been observed. However, no studies are lacking on more demanding muscular and functional parameters such as hip muscle rate of force development and reactive strength index. Information on such muscular properties following hip arthroscopy for FAIS may help guide future planning of post-operative rehabilitation strategies.
This is a cross-sectional study with an embedded prospective non-randomized study. The aim of the cross-sectional study is to investigate hip muscle function and functional performance in patients who have undergone hip arthroscopy for FAIS during the preceding 6-30 months.
The aim of the prospective non-randomized study is to investigate the effect of a 12-week structured and supervised physiotherapy-led intervention aiming at improving hip muscular function on self-reported hip and groin function including hip muscle function and functional performance.
Forty-five subjects from the Capital Region with an age of 18-40, who have undergone a hip arthroscopy for FAIS during the last 6-30 months, will be included in the cross-sectional study. Additionally, all included subjects will be offered to take part in the prospective non-randomized study consisting of 12 weeks of supervised and structured physiotherapy-led treatment.
The below measures will be obtained at baseline, and at 12-weeks follow-up if subjects are included in the prospective study. All testing, and supervised physiotherapy-led treatment, will be performed at Hvidovre Hospital:
1. Hip muscle function
2. Single leg jump performance
3. Self-reported hip and groin function
4. Evaluation of return to sport
5. Evaluation of satisfaction regarding usual-care post-operative rehabilitation

- Primary Outcome Measures
Name Time Method Peak force Baseline (week 0) Peak isometric hip torque (Nm/kg) of abduction, adduction, extension, and flexion
Rate of force development Baseline (week 0) 0-100 ms and 0-200 ms rate of torque development (Nm/s/kg) of abduction, adduction, extension, and flexion
Self-reported hip and groin function (subjects included in prospective study) Baseline (week 0) and follow-up (week 12) Obtained using the Copenhagen Hip and Groin Outcome Score (HAGOS); Scale from 0 (extreme hip and groin problems) to 100 (no hip and groin problems)
- Secondary Outcome Measures
Name Time Method Single leg jump performance Baseline (week 0) Reactive strength index obtained during a single leg drop jump test
Self-reported hip and groin function Baseline (week 0) Obtained using the Copenhagen Hip and Groin Outcome Score (HAGOS); Scale from 0 (extreme hip and groin problems) to 100 (no hip and groin problems)
Return to sport Baseline (week 0) Obtained using a return to sport questionnaire; Scale: Preinjury sport at preinjury level vs. not preinjury sport at preinjury level.
Satisfaction regarding usual-care post-operative rehabilitation Baseline (week 0) Obtained using a questionnaire; Scale: Satisfied with regular post-operative rehabilitation vs. not satisfied with post-operative rehabilitation.
Change in Peak force (subjects included in prospective study) Baseline (week 0) and follow-up (week 12) Peak isometric hip torque (Nm/kg) of abduction, adduction, extension, and flexion
Change in rate of force development (subjects included in prospective study) Baseline (week 0) and follow-up (week 12) 0-100 ms and 0-200 ms rate of torque development (Nm/s/kg) of abduction, adduction, extension, and flexion
Change in Single leg jump performance (subjects included in prospective study) Baseline (week 0) and follow-up (week 12) Reactive strength index obtained during a single leg drop jump test
